Now, back to the big question: using a pushchair walker on a steep hill. There are a few things to consider here. Safety is, of course, the number one priority. Steep hills can be tricky because gravity can work against you. If the hill is too steep, the pushchair walker might start to pick up speed quickly, and it could be difficult to control. This is especially true if your little one is still getting the hang of walking and doesn't have great balance yet.

Another thing to think about is the terrain. Steep hills often have uneven ground, which can make it hard for the pushchair walker to move smoothly. The wheels might get stuck in bumps or ruts, and this could cause the walker to tip over. You don't want your precious little one taking a tumble!

But hey, that doesn't mean you can never use a pushchair walker on a hill. If the hill is only slightly sloped, it can actually be a good way to give your child a bit of a challenge and help them build strength in their legs. Just make sure you're right there with them, holding onto the walker tightly to keep it under control.

If you do decide to use a pushchair walker on a hill, here are some tips to keep in mind. First, make sure your child is wearing appropriate shoes. Good shoes with non - slip soles will help them keep their footing on the uneven ground. Second, start at the top of the hill and go down slowly. This way, you can control the speed better. And finally, take your time. Don't rush your child or try to go too far. Let them get used to the feeling of walking on a slope at their own pace.

Now, I know I've been talking a lot about the challenges of using a pushchair walker on a hill, but there are also some benefits. Hills can provide a different kind of walking experience for your child. It can help them learn to adjust their balance and use different muscles in their legs. It's like a little workout for them!
